Just back to Derby...
What a fantastic vintage away performance from the Black & Whites. Nearly tore my hair out at how atrocious the officials where and was seething with their first goal which seems to have been more than a yard out of play. We looked slow and generally like we was dominated in possession and physically. Got shafted again with the most blatent penalty call you will see all season.

Credit to Paul he made the subs at half time and it changed the game. McAtee had two chances which where a whisker away in the first 5/10 mins of second half and then it went flat and I thought Northampton where going to shut up shop and take the 1-0 win. First time I've ever seen Emmanuel playing and although looked uncomfortable at right back in the second half you can tell he's miles above this level with his second half display and crossing ability. Echo what others have said about Waterfall, MOTM today and was unlucky not to have a clean sheet as he headed/kicked everything near him, absolutely lovely to see him thriving with confidence and between him and Harry for POTY I think. Another note on George Lloyd - absolutely ran his socks off for 45 mins and never let the defenders have a second.

I think that with a digging performance like that we won't be in a relegation dog-fight but it's clear that in the summer we need a few new midfielders that can grab hold of a game by the neck and dominate as I think today we was a little poor and slow in passing/getting forward. Not to dwell on what is a positive day today though and I'm proud and had a grin as wide as my face driving home..

Paul Hurst with the sh!thousing at the end aswell gave me a rye smile.

Enjoy your evening Mariners.
